Annual Compliance Returns available for Jersey Private Funds

If you are Designated Service Provider (DSP) for Jersey Private Funds (JPF), the Annual Compliance Returns (the Returns) will be available on myJFSC from 1 August 2022.

In the interim, there are things you can do to get started.

  1. Accessing myJFSC
    A.  Individuals who have not yet signed up to myJFSC, will shortly receive an invitation to do so. Once you have received this invitation, you must follow the instructions that can be found on our website to ensure you continue to have access to the same data. It is important you follow these instructions and do not take action until you receive the invitation.
    B.   If you have already signed up to myJFSC, you do not need to take any action.
    C.   If you are not a responsible DSP for the JPF Annual Compliance Return and you have not yet signed up to myJFSC you must do so once in receipt of our invitation to ensure you are ready for any future submissions you may need to make.
  2. It is the responsibility of the JPF Designated Service Providers (DSPs) to complete the JPF Annual Return accurately and in full. DSPs need to ensure compliance with the JPF Guide as part of performing their role for a JPF.
  3. Once the JPF Annual Returns are available, you will need to log into myJFSC, and navigate via the ‘Entities’ tab to the ‘Applications’ section, where you will be able to open, edit and submit your draft Return.
  4. The deadline for submissions is 31 August 2022.
